Quality of Life and Patient-Reported Outcomes Following Proton Radiation Therapy: A Systematic Review

As costs of cancer care rise, the importance of documenting value in oncology increases. Proton beam radiotherapy (PBT) has the potential to reduce toxicities in cancer patients, but is relatively expensive and unproven. Evaluating quality of life (QOL) and patient-reported outcomes (PROs) is essential to establishing PBT’s “value” in oncologic therapy. The goal of this systematic review was to assess QOL and PROs in patients treated with PBT.
